超級用戶root模式下,這些命令不可用
創(chuàng)新互聯(lián)公司專注于企業(yè)全網(wǎng)整合營銷推廣、網(wǎng)站重做改版、固原網(wǎng)站定制設(shè)計、自適應(yīng)品牌網(wǎng)站建設(shè)、成都h5網(wǎng)站建設(shè)、電子商務(wù)商城網(wǎng)站建設(shè)、集團(tuán)公司官網(wǎng)建設(shè)、外貿(mào)網(wǎng)站制作、高端網(wǎng)站制作、響應(yīng)式網(wǎng)頁設(shè)計等建站業(yè)務(wù),價格優(yōu)惠性價比高,為固原等各大城市提供網(wǎng)站開發(fā)制作服務(wù)。
,這使很多人產(chǎn)生疑惑的。
==============
先說說您那是什么版本的系統(tǒng),我可從來沒有遇上這情況。在普通用戶模式下,這倒是正常的,但您說是在超級用戶root模式下。你是直接用root用戶登錄還是從普通用戶切換過去的呢?
你的PATH環(huán)境變量是不是沒有設(shè)置好?
echo $PATH
看看里面是否有/usr/sbin 和 /sbin
如果沒有,就把 /usr/sbin 和 /sbin加進(jìn)去。
或者試一下
/sbin/userdel
/usr/sbin/userdel
看看是否能用,如果還是不行,說明userdel可能被誤刪除了,那就麻煩了。
是root用戶還是普通用戶
如果是root用戶下,檢查這些命令是否還在。一般在/usr/bin ? /usr/sbin。
在/root用戶下的.profile 文件中加上 ?path=/usr/bin;/usr/sbin ?,然后source ?.profile,使變量生效,然后測試命令是否可用
如果是普通用戶,需要在普通用戶的home目錄下設(shè)置.profile